Monica and I got to start shooting today with one of our actors from the acting department. He was a good sport as we had him running around in the woods in the mud and icey slush.

We are shooting again on Friday with both of our actors.

Our script synopsis- film opens with a girl waiting under a lone street light. We do not know why she is waiting. We don't know why she is alone in the middle of nowhere. A car pulls up and she gets in. There is a guy driving the car but we do not know whether the girl knows the guy or whether they are strangers and she just got in for a ride. The girl says she needs to go to a store. The guy passes the store and instead of going to turn around he turns down a desolate road of the main street and parks at the head of a trail.

The girl is angry because he did not take her where she needed to go. She tries to leave. He grabs her arm to stop her. She slaps him and runs into the woods. He leaves the car and chases after her.

We are going to film the confrontation a number of ways so when we edit it we can have the guy catching the girl and she comes to know good end. Or the guy runs into woods, girl hits him with a stick and catches him off guard. She wins, he loses.
